A TORY council candidate has come under fire on social media for misspelling the name of the town she has represented for four years on an election leaflet.

Lisa Allen hopes to retain her St Oswalds ward in Oswaldtwistle on Hyndburn Council on May 2.

Despite living in the town all her life, her first election leaflet tells voters she is ‘Working for Oswaldtwsitle, Knuzden and Belthorn all year round’.

The leaflet has provoked much comment on Facebook including a reproduction with the words ‘Tories can’t even spell Oswaldtwistle’ plastered across it.

In a second spelling error, the flyer refers to ‘Holding the oppostion to account.’ while the flyer includes other spelling, grammar and punctuation errors.

One user said: “I’m shocked that this has gone out. It’s embarrassing.”

Another posted: “Did she not notice it when she was delivering them to hundreds of doors."

Mrs Allen said: “It’s just one of those things.

“It is a mistake and it's being rectified at the moment. The leaflet is being called back and reprinted.

“We’re only human and mistakes happen.

“It was a typo and the leaflet was obviously not properly proof-read before it was approved.

“I have had so much abuse about on social media but I have not replied to any of it. There are more important things happening in Hyndburn and the world.

“I have worked hard for the ward for four years and what is important is not the spelling of Oswaldtwistle in a leaflet but making it a better place for its residents.”

Her Labour opponent Chris Knight said: “I think there are more important things to worry about than typos.

“But I would like to think that our leaflets are properly spelt and grammatically correct.”

Oswaldtwistle’s Conservative county councillor Cllr Peter Britcliffe said: “Oh my goodness! Mistakes are not uncommon on election leaflets. Printers do seem to have difficulty with the spelling of Oswaldtwistle.”

Hyndburn council’s Labour leader Miles Parkinson, also up for election, said: “It’s one of those unfortunate things which happen in leaflets.

“Oswaldtwistle is particularly difficult name for printers to spell. It’s just a typo. Clearly the leaflet has not been properly proof-read. It’s happened to us all.”

UKIP candidate Janet Brown said: “We’ve all made mistakes. I don’t think it matters what she puts on her leaflets, it's what she does for the town and its people which does.”

Cllr Tony Dobson said: “I support Lisa’s comment and would like to thank the council leader for his understanding.

“Unfortunately these things happen and the leaflet has been recalled and is being reprinted.”
